A "Schedule Now" button will take clients from a page on your website to your online scheduler. Here is an example:

If you have a web designer who usually makes edits to your website, just copy the code as described below and email it to them.

If you don't have a web designer, you will need to sign into your website, and edit the page where you would like to add the button. Exact steps will vary depending on who hosts your website. If you are having trouble, search online to find instructions on how to "Insert HTML".
​

Copying the button HTML

(1) Go to Settings

(2) Click on Add to your website

(3) Copy the code in the Add a "Schedule Now" button section

This is the code that you will insert into the page on your website.
